IIS on SBS 2003 is a required component.. For example, it is used to host
SBS related web pages for things like Remote Web Workplace, Backup,
Monitoring, Companyweb (WSS), not to mention dependencies from Exchange
2003, SBS's POP3 Connector etc.

So, if you were to remove IIS from SBS 2003 you would loose a significant
portion of it's functionality.
